Shockwave therapy for arm stiffness after stroke
Part of Bones, joints & muscles, Brain & nervous system, Heart & circulation clinical trials.
This trial tests whether shockwave therapy (gentle sound waves) can help relax stiff wrist and finger muscles after a stroke. It is for adults who have had one stroke and have noticeable muscle tightness in their arm.

Who can take part
- You are 18 or older and have had a stroke on one side of the brain.
- Your wrist and finger muscles are stiff (score >1 on a standard measure of muscle tightness).
- Your health is stable, and you are awake and able to follow simple instructions.
- You have not had more than one stroke, a brain injury, or a brain tumor.
- You have no other conditions like Parkinson's or spinal cord injury affecting muscle tone, and no cancer, bleeding problems, infection, or pacemaker.
